Today my little girl completed VPK program, it was a great experience for her, all the staff are…read morefriendly and kind. I noticed that my child was treated with respect and love; and that was so important to me in this stage of her life. Yes, it is a bilingual place, their English is not fluent, but they try to give you their best. My little one dealt with other kids from different cultures, and now she knows about diversity, and for me it's a BIG BLESSING. In my case, my baby didn't have any experience before in Day Care, I was so scared, but when I hear my little one singing songs, waking up every morning happy, and finishing her program more confident and enthusiastic; I can recommend this place 100% for sure. Ms. Patricia you're THE BEST TEACHER EVER, thank you for being the light in my baby's life.

Copy of email that my husband sent on 8/15/2020…read more Our first week experience at this Kiddy Academy location was not up to our standards. We will not be returning on Monday, as discussed. The girls were not in attendance whatsoever on Wednesday, as discussed, and the fact that there ever was any confusion in that matter is alarming to say the least. It is a hundred percent your responsibility to know when children are in your care and when they are not. This is a huge safety concern. Also, before trying to confront my wife about trying to bring the children for care for four days, instead of the agreed upon three, check your records and security cameras to make sure you are correct, beforehand. This past Friday, my wife did check the children in around 10:30am, which she was told was too late. She was confronted in the lobby by a staff member, who kept telling her that the children should be there by 9am, and no later. Otherwise, this facility is not "properly staffed" as mentioned. The girls did miss Monday, as originally scheduled, but were in attendance on Tuesday, Thursday, and Friday, rather than the original schedule of Monday, Wednesday, Friday. However, Friday was always a part of the plan, so I do not understand how this facility would not be "properly staffed" on that particular day. If a staff member was sent home early because someone assumed our children would not show up for all three days we were charged for, that is not our fault. We never spoke with anyone and told them our girls would not be attending on Friday. On my wife's part, we have never had our daughters in daycare and she did not understand that the schedule for drop off and pick up was supposed to remain the same each day. A simple call or email or even a discreet word in the lobby, after the kids had been taken to their classroom, would have sufficed, rather than making it a bigger deal than it had to be and making her feel uncomfortable. Lastly, on Friday morning, my wife witnessed that same staff member who felt the need to confront her in the lobby with our three children about bringing the children too late in the very first week, call our daughter Brielle by her sisters name. We know having twins can be confusing, but they are fraternal, not identical. They look similar, but not the same. The fact that no one could tell which child is which by the third day in your care is also alarming and another gigantic safety hazard, aside from the fact that each child's name should be known, anyway. Highly disappointed would be an understatement, especially after waiting so long for this location to open. There are plenty of other facilities in the area, but it definitely didn't really seem as though our business was highly valued, which seems odd, to say the least, especially with two little girls. Update 8/30/2020 Not only do we lose out on the registration fee for my daughters attending for 3 days, but they are billing us for two more weeks. If we just left without issues, I'd understand. This was not the case, though. Would not recommend this location to anyone, to say the least. They will not know whether or not your child(ren) is actually present and won't even bother to learn a name or two, apparently, and furthermore, keep charging for a horrible experience due to negligence on their part.
